I am using TouchableHighlight for my component. <TouchableHighlight onLongPress={onLongPressButton} underlayColor="purple"> After I press out the component (I dont know if this is the right name of the action) the underlay color disappear. I want to preserve it and to make it stay. I tried using background color for the underlying <div> but it is not the same boundaries as underlayColor

EDIT - there is no initial collor of the component, so it is white (or whatever the default color is). No, I dont want the color to be changed on onPress event. Just to stay "highlighted" when I remove my finger away from the onLongPress event

you can use onPressOut prop function of TouchableHighlight and set state to change the color of the button.

It is called as soon as the touch is released even before onPress. The first function argument is an event in form of PressEvent.
